Rule one: never drop columns in the same release that stops writing them. Expand, backfill, contract — three separate deploys, minimum one day apart. The migration runner (Glidepath) enforces lock timeouts of 2s; if it aborts, rerun, don't force. Backfills go through the batcher, 5k rows per tick, off-peak only. Ask Mara before touching the ledger tables. Everything else is documented, including rollback steps and the contract-phase checklist. The full zero-downtime playbook lives on the internal wiki page below.

wiki page, baguf-kahap: https://confluence.tolvaqsys.internal/browse/display/projects/8d5f528f

Subject: Memtrace cut-over complete

Team,

Cut-over to Memtrace v2 for GPU memory profiling finished last night. Old v1 agents are disabled; any tickets referencing v1 dashboards should be closed as resolved-by-migration. Sampling overhead is now under 2% and allocation traces include kernel names. Known gap: profiles older than 30 days were not migrated. Point customers at the v2 docs for setup questions. For reference when troubleshooting, the agent now runs with the following configuration.

settings of bagaf-bawip:
[aldax]
port = 5000
region = south-4
host = aldax.brasklabs.corp
team = brivan
timeout_ms = 2000
retries = 2

Subject: On-call handover — LiftSim

Hi Pärla,

Handing over LiftSim on-call. The dispatch simulator is stable, but the Tuesday load test left the queue-depth alert thresholds lowered; restore them once the replay run finishes. One flaky scenario (tower-C morning peak) intermittently fails validation — known issue, ticket is open, safe to silence. Scenario authoring questions from the mobility team should be redirected to the simulator maintainers at the address below.

pager mailbox: holius@nelvrogrid.internal